Viewing server activity
You can view completed processes and queued processes on one server, a server group, or all servers of one or more types in the Completed processes and Queued processes monitors.
You can view the Completed processes and Queued processes monitors in the IBM® Sterling Control Center Monitor web console. Because IBM Sterling Control Center Monitor does not know about FTP or Sterling Connect:Enterprise® activity until that activity occurs, the Queued processes monitor is unavailable for those server types.
In the Queued processes list, users who have roles with data visibility group restrictions have access to only the process steps that are associated with their group. As a result, data visibility group restricted users cannot delete, suspend, or release queued processes. In the Completed processes list, users with data visibility group restrictions see only the completed processes that are tagged for the data visibility groups that are associated with their role. However, unrestricted users can see the maximum number configured by the administrator.
